Output 187856199aed531d301f5cac96b6f9c51198068948182767780861e94132ab96:14
- value
- 531050
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7e65d8902e083fb18e124d5b7e5791c4eadd0687 OP_EQUAL
- address
- 3DDM56U1B4H8ghGVtPraC4BsUzS4Hx7BvW
- transaction
- 187856199aed531d301f5cac96b6f9c51198068948182767780861e94132ab96
- spent
- true